Why System Maintenance Matters for Modern Businesses

Technology has ceased being a support service- it is the business engine. System downtimes are more than a mere inconvenience to systems, they translate to a loss of revenue, lost opportunity and frustration on the part of clients. As a way of countering these risks, routine maintenance ensures that hardware and software are in their best shape.

The incidents of unplanned outage can be halved such as by future exercise of preventive measures that include an update, cleaning up storage and performance monitoring. As an example, companies with routine server maintenance have less frequent crashes and can lengthen the operating life of expensive hardware investments. In the same way, properly maintained applicants promote the likelihood of lessening these mistakes, thus making the procedures or tasks less cumbersome to employees and final users.

The Shift from Reactive to Proactive IT Practices

Most companies traditionally have taken a reactive approach to IT maintenance: they only intervene after problems have caused a disturbance. Although the approach would appear to be economical on a temporary scale, they tend to be more expensive in the long term. A single-server crash or application corruption may cause losses in productivity because it takes hours or even days to restore the server.

Contemporary IT management is concerned with being proactive. This is a scheduled updating, its automatic monitoring, forecast analysis that can help in anticipating possible problems that may interfere with the day-to-day operations. Strategic maintenance planning will help align IT performance with overall objectives so that technology serves to promote growth and not hamper growth.

Automation as the Foundation of Efficiency

Hundreds or thousands of devices are a formidable task to manage manually, and where organizations have remote or hybrid teams, managing these devices is even more difficult. This has resulted in automation as the basis of recent system maintenance. The automated processes will not only save time to apply the updates more efficiently but also prevent the occurrence of human error.

As an example, automated monitoring can recognize abnormal action in software and timetable functions can enable fix to be carried out at non-peak times to minimize disturbances. Tools like patch management software play a crucial role in this transformation by automating one of the most time-consuming yet critical tasks—keeping applications and operating systems up to date.

The Broader Impact on Productivity and Collaboration

Effective maintenance of IT has spill-over effects in more than the technical performance. Trustful systems directly contribute to the productivity of employees lessening idle time and delay of work. With flawless functioning systems, teams can concentrate on their core business rather than await troubleshooting.

Moreover, maintenance facilitates coordination, especially in distant places where cloud providers, video-conferencing, and shared-programming are crucial. Failure of the system in the middle of client presentation, or a team meeting, is one way to hurt professional credibility. Initiatives like proactive maintenance help to keep these tools reliable to work both internally and in customer-facing services.

Supporting Compliance and Business Continuity

Compliance is truly just as much a part of many industries as performance is. The conditions under which healthcare providers, financial institutions, and government agencies operate are highly regulated, which makes it impossible to neglect the need to update the systems they use and defend them against weak points. Maintenance tools enable organizations to address such requirements by producing comprehensive reports and record updates that are carried out.

The other imminent element is business continuity The technical, environmental and cyber disaster may hit us any time. Frequent back-up, system testing and maintenance policies make it so that the business can resume quickly without much interruption. Expansion of Patch Management software to conform to larger IT management approaches provides businesses with an additional measure of sustainability.

Emerging Trends in IT Maintenance

In future, IT maintenance will be yet more smart and adaptive. Artificial intelligence (AI) and machine learning (ML) are starting to have a key role, providing predictive analytics that can anticipate hardware outages or system performance slowdowns even before it afflicts the system. This forecasting goes an extra mile to reduce downtime and enable IT teams to be more precise in their action.

Another maintenance platform that out is becoming more popular is cloud-based maintenance systems as these can be accessed flexibly and can be scaled. As the number of organizations adopting remote and hybrid working patterns continues to rise, updates can conveniently be deployed to distributed workforces in cloud-based solutions free of regional constraints.

Besides, the emergence of Internet of Things (IoT) has increased the subject of maintenance. Businesses are now required to support not just the legacy of computers and servers but connected devices used to gather and capture data. The increase in this ecosystem raises the concern of having extensive maintenance solutions that will fit into different platforms unproblematically.

Building a Culture of Reliability

Although they are indispensable, tools and technology alone are not sufficient to bring IT maintenance success: organization culture plays a significant role, also. The IT leaders need to create an atmosphere where the active maintenance of systems is encouraged and where employees know why updates and best practices are significant. Clear policies, communicating frequently, and conducting training sessions will aid in ensuring that maintenance does not get looked at as a bother but rather as a part of operations.

Maintenance integrated into the business plan allows an organization to establish a culture of dependability where IT systems are consistently available to contribute to innovation, efficiency and expansion.
